A slightly alternate perspective
2 Ths 2:3 Let no man deceive you by any means: for that day shall not come, except there come a falling away (G646) first, and that man of sin be revealed, the son of perdition;
2 Ths 2:4 Who opposeth and exalteth himself above all that is called God, or that is worshipped; so that he as God sitteth in the temple of God, shewing himself that he is God.
Falling Away, G646, α?ποστασι´α, apostasia, ap-os-tas-ee'-ah, Feminine of the same as G647; defection from truth (properly the state), (“apostasy”): - falling away, forsake.
G647, α?ποστα´σιον, apostasion, ap-os-tas'-ee-on, Neuter of a (presumed) adjective from a derivative of G868; properly something separative, that is, (specifically) divorce: - (writing of) divorcement.
G868, α?φι´στημι, aphiste¯mi, af-is'-tay-mee, From G575 and G2476; to remove, that is, (actively) instigate to revolt; usually (reflexively) to desist, desert, etc.: - depart, draw (fall) away, refrain, withdraw self.
G575 together with G2476 means to withdraw one’s own self from being in covenant. It is NOT Christ putting away or divorcing anyone as an act of His own will or desire, it is people as an act of THEIR will and desire to put HIM away, divorcing themselves from Him.
There is a widely used colloquial expression that is used in the Bible.
There is an identifier word of son, daughter, child, children, mother, father, and then there is an associative word of negative terms of sin, belial, perdition, or of positive terms of God, Israel, Jerusalem, Zion, salvation.
The identifier shows a person or people that are entirely given over to the associative term.
Therefore, a “man of sin” is shown to be a man that is entirely given over to sin, and a “son of perdition” is a person that is willingly and knowingly the product of being perished, just as a “son of God” is entirely given over to God, and a “child/children of God” are the product or offspring of God.
G575, α?πο´, apo, apo', A primary particle; “off”, that is, away (from something near), in various senses (of place, time, or relation; literally or figuratively): - (X here-) after, ago, at, because of, before, by (the space of), for (-th), from, in, (out) of, off, (up-) on (-ce), since, with. In composition (as a prefix) it usually denotes separation, departure, cessation, completion, reversal, etc.
G2476, ι?´στημι, histe¯mi, his'-tay-mee, A prolonged form of a primary word στα´ω stao¯ (of the same meaning, and used for it in certain tenses); to stand (transitively or intransitively), used in various applications (literally or figuratively): - abide, appoint, bring, continue, covenant, establish, hold up, lay, present, set (up), stanch, stand (by, forth, still, up). Compare G5087.
G5087, τι´θημι, tithe¯mi, tith'-ay-mee, A prolonged form of a primary word θε´ω theo¯ (which is used only as an alternate in certain tenses); to place (in the widest application, literally and figuratively; properly in a passive or horizontal posture, and thus different from G2476, which properly denotes an upright and active position, while G2749 is properly reflexive and utterly prostrate): - + advise, appoint, bow, commit, conceive, give, X kneel down, lay (aside, down, up), make, ordain, purpose, put, set (forth), settle, sink down.
This all gives a perspective about 2 Ths 2:3-4 as follows:
The “falling away” is people that willingly and knowingly separate or divorce themselves from the Rev 19:7-9 marriage covenant with the Lord Jesus Christ, to entirely give themselves over to sin and perdition.
Therefore the “man of sin” is a term that could apply to any person that rejects Salvation (Yeshua), and perishes because of their own choosing.
Verse 4 shows how they make THAT choice, by putting or enthroning their own thoughts over and above God and the Word of God, and putting themselves as God upon the throne of God to arrogantly proclaim that they have every right to do so, even if it means their own perdition.

Have you studied the matter of God's name? I think it is fascinating. I have found that there are two basic approaches. The first group goes way overboard and focuses on how you pronounce God's name, believing He will be offended if you do not pronounce it correctly.
The other group does not think it matters at all that God has a name, even though He told them many times in the Old Testament to call upon His name.
I believe that God has a name, Jehovah, or Yahshua, or Yaweh, depending on how you pronounce "J". This is the reconstruction of His name after the Hebrews removed the vowels so that they would not inadvertently use His name in vain. The four consonants you mentioned, YHWH, are called the Tetragrammaton.
Like all other subjects, this one is controversial and people are divided over it. It seems important that God has a name. If we do not know his name, how are we to call upon Him?
